I genuinely can’t remember the last time I gave a book one star. But when I finished this in a plume of rage, morbid curiosity, and the last shred of sanity I had, I simply couldn’t rate it anything higher. Because oh my god the way I hated this book. And speaking of the word “hate”, that was used 140 times. Yes, you read that right. 140 times. And that quote above? 14 times.
As a predominantly dark romance reader that loves mafia romance and red flags of MMCs who happen to be super mean, this blurb read like absolute trope candy to me. But the actual story? Well that read like a mix of low budget porn and pure shock value. I also love a mean MMCs and the whole revenge plot, but this was straight abuse porn. Nothing hot, sexy or entertaining about it. I feel like I have PTSD after finishing it.
The characters had absolutely no depth or character development. The MMCs has two moods running on rotation; homicidal rage and horny. That’s it. Nothing more. When he’s not raging, he’s horny, and when he’s not horny, he’s raging. Although sometimes he was both.

How a book could feel like it goes on forever and too quick at the same time is beyond me. But this did. Because we spend 90% of this book with the MMC essentially abusing the FMC for daring to share the same blood as her now deceased twin brother who allegedly raped and killed Luca’s sister. And the FMC being both a virginal ingenue and master d*ck sucker at the same time. Every time I thought she grew a backbone and would sass him, she would then turn around and let him basically crap all over it. She forgave him the most atrocious things and I just couldn’t deal.
We go back and forth in this cloud of hate sex and Luca repeating ad nauseam just how much he hates Camille. And Camille just taking it while at the same time kinda sorta enjoying it but not really. Then Luca does something so atrocious at the end that short of crawling on his knees in broken glass to beg Camille’s forgiveness, nothing less would do. Sadly, all that happens is that she runs away, he find her, admits his love, and she forgives him. At that point, I think I would have preferred him getting hit by a bus rather than a HEA and I feel sick just saying it out loud. But never has a character deserved a HEA less than Luca.
There was nothing truly dark about this book. It was pure shock value with way too many sex scenes as filler and some of the cringiest dirty talk I have ever read.
